Best N8n Scraping Tools: The Ultimate Guide to Web Scraping with N8n
Discover the best N8n scraping tools for web scraping. Learn how to use N8n to scrape data from websites.


Web scraping has become an essential skill for modern businesses and developers looking to automate data collection, monitor competitors, and extract valuable insights from the web. With n8n's powerful low-code automation platform, you can now build sophisticated web scraping workflows without writing complex code. The recent launch of community nodes on n8n Cloud has revolutionized how we approach web scraping, making powerful integrations accessible to everyone.
In this comprehensive guide, we'll explore the top n8n integrations for web scraping and data extraction, with a special focus on ScrapeGraphAI - the game-changing AI-powered scraping solution that's transforming how we extract data from websites.
Why n8n is Perfect for Web Scraping
Before diving into the best integrations, let's understand why n8n has become the go-to platform for web scraping automation:
Visual Workflow Builder: n8n's intuitive drag-and-drop interface makes complex scraping workflows accessible to both technical and non-technical users.
Extensive Integration Ecosystem: With nearly 2,000 community nodes and over 8 million downloads, n8n offers unparalleled connectivity to databases, APIs, and cloud services.
Self-Hosted Freedom: Unlike other platforms, n8n can be self-hosted, giving you complete control over your scraping operations and data security.
Built-in Error Handling: The platform provides excellent observability through its "Executions" tab, making it easy to debug and optimize your scraping workflows.
Top n8n Integrations for Web Scraping
1. ScrapeGraphAI - The AI-Powered Web Scraping Revolution
ScrapeGraphAI stands out as the most innovative and powerful web scraping integration available for n8n. This cutting-edge tool leverages artificial intelligence to transform how we approach web scraping, making it more intelligent, efficient, and adaptable than traditional methods.
What Makes ScrapeGraphAI Special?
AI-Driven Data Extraction: Instead of relying on rigid CSS selectors or XPath expressions, ScrapeGraphAI uses large language models to understand webpage content contextually and extract precisely what you need.
Natural Language Queries: Simply describe what data you want to extract in plain English, and ScrapeGraphAI's AI will figure out how to get it from any webpage structure.
Adaptive Scraping: The AI automatically adapts to website changes, reducing the maintenance burden that typically comes with traditional scrapers.
Multi-Format Support: Extract data from various sources including HTML pages, PDFs, and even dynamic content rendered by JavaScript.
Key Features:
- SmartScraperGraph: Extract information from single pages using natural language prompts
- Multi-source Processing: Handle various document types and web formats
- Automatic Structure Recognition: AI understands page layouts without manual configuration
- Built-in Anti-Detection: Sophisticated methods to avoid being blocked by websites
- Seamless n8n Integration: Easy-to-use nodes that integrate perfectly with n8n workflows
Real-World Use Cases:
- E-commerce Price Monitoring: Extract product prices, descriptions, and reviews from multiple retailers
- Lead Generation: Gather contact information and company details from business directories
- Content Aggregation: Collect news articles, blog posts, and social media content
- Market Research: Monitor competitor activities and industry trends
- Data Migration: Extract structured data from legacy systems or poorly formatted websites
2. Scrapfly - Enterprise-Grade Web Scraping
Scrapfly offers a comprehensive web scraping solution with robust anti-detection capabilities and cloud-based processing power.
Key Features:
- Cloud Browser Automation: Real browser rendering for JavaScript-heavy sites
- Advanced Anti-Detection: Rotating proxies, fingerprint management, and CAPTCHA solving
- AI-Powered Extraction: LLM-based data extraction for complex scenarios
- Screenshot Capabilities: Capture visual content alongside data extraction
- Multiple Output Formats: JSON, CSV, HTML, and custom formats
Best For:
- Large-scale data collection projects
- Sites with sophisticated anti-bot measures
- Teams requiring enterprise-level reliability and support
3. ScrapeNinja - High-Performance Scraping API
ScrapeNinja provides a powerful API designed to handle modern web scraping challenges with enterprise-grade performance.
Key Features:
- JavaScript Extractors: Cloud-based processing with Cheerio integration
- Real Browser Rendering: Handle complex JavaScript applications
- Proxy Rotation: Built-in proxy management with geo-targeting
- AI-Enhanced Playground: Generate extractors using AI assistance
- Clean JSON Output: Perfect for no-code environments
Best For:
- High-volume scraping operations
- Complex data extraction requirements
- Teams needing reliable, scalable infrastructure
4. Bright Data - Professional Web Data Platform
Bright Data offers one of the most comprehensive web data collection platforms with a dedicated n8n integration.
Key Features:
- Massive Proxy Network: Access to millions of IPs worldwide
- Ready-Made Datasets: Pre-collected data from popular websites
- Custom Collection: Tailored scraping solutions for specific needs
- Data Quality Assurance: Built-in validation and cleaning processes
Best For:
- Enterprise-level data collection
- Compliance-sensitive industries
- Large-scale market research projects
5. Parsera - AI-Powered Data Extraction
Ready to Scale Your Data Collection?
Join thousands of businesses using ScrapeGrapAI to automate their web scraping needs. Start your journey today with our powerful API.
Parsera combines artificial intelligence with traditional scraping methods to provide intelligent data extraction capabilities.
Key Features:
- AI Data Recognition: Automatically identify and extract relevant data
- Schema-Free Extraction: No need to define data structures in advance
- Multi-Language Support: Extract data in various languages
- Real-Time Processing: Immediate data extraction and processing
Best For:
- Unstructured data extraction
- Multi-language content processing
- Dynamic content scenarios
Building Your First Web Scraping Workflow with ScrapeGraphAI
Getting started with ScrapeGraphAI in n8n is straightforward. Here's how to set up your first AI-powered scraping workflow:
Step 1: Install the ScrapeGraphAI Node
- Open your n8n instance
- Navigate to Settings → Community Nodes
- Search for "ScrapeGraphAI" and install the node
- Obtain your API key from scrapegraphai.com
Step 2: Create Your First Workflow
- Add a trigger node (Schedule, Webhook, or Manual)
- Add the ScrapeGraphAI node
- Configure your target URL and extraction prompt
- Connect to your preferred output destination (database, spreadsheet, etc.)
Step 3: Define Your Extraction Prompt
Instead of writing complex selectors, simply describe what you want:
- "Extract product name, price, and availability status"
- "Get all contact information from this company page"
- "Find all article titles and publication dates"
Step 4: Process and Store Results
Connect your ScrapeGraphAI node to databases, spreadsheets, or other n8n integrations to automatically process and store your extracted data.
Advanced Web Scraping Techniques with n8n
Handling Dynamic Content
Modern websites often load content dynamically with JavaScript. The best integrations like ScrapeGraphAI and Scrapfly automatically handle these scenarios by rendering pages in real browsers.
Implementing Rate Limiting
To avoid overwhelming target servers and prevent IP bans:
- Use n8n's built-in delay nodes between requests
- Implement random delays to mimic human behavior
- Rotate between multiple proxy servers
Data Validation and Cleaning
Build robust workflows by:
- Adding validation nodes to check data quality
- Implementing error handling for failed extractions
- Using n8n's data transformation nodes for cleaning
Monitoring and Alerting
Set up monitoring by:
- Adding notification nodes for failed extractions
- Creating health check workflows
- Implementing data quality alerts
Best Practices for Ethical Web Scraping
Respect robots.txt
Always check and respect website robots.txt files and terms of service.
Use Appropriate Rate Limits
Implement reasonable delays between requests to avoid overwhelming servers.
Handle Personal Data Responsibly
Ensure compliance with GDPR, CCPA, and other privacy regulations when collecting personal information.
Monitor Your Impact
Keep track of your scraping activities and adjust if you're causing issues for target websites.
The Future of Web Scraping with AI
The integration of AI into web scraping, exemplified by ScrapeGraphAI, represents a fundamental shift in how we approach data extraction. As AI models become more sophisticated, we can expect:
Improved Accuracy: AI will better understand context and extract more relevant data Reduced Maintenance: Adaptive scraping will require less manual intervention Enhanced Capabilities: AI will handle increasingly complex extraction scenarios Better Compliance: Intelligent systems will better respect website policies and rate limits
Conclusion
The landscape of web scraping has been transformed by the availability of powerful integrations within n8n's ecosystem. While there are many excellent options available, ScrapeGraphAI emerges as the clear leader for most use cases, offering the perfect combination of AI-powered intelligence, ease of use, and powerful extraction capabilities.
Whether you're building simple data collection workflows or complex automated research systems, ScrapeGraphAI's natural language interface and adaptive AI make it the ideal choice for modern web scraping challenges. Its seamless integration with n8n means you can focus on what matters most - getting valuable insights from your data rather than wrestling with complex scraping configurations.
As web scraping continues to evolve, tools like ScrapeGraphAI are leading the way toward a future where data extraction is more intelligent, efficient, and accessible to everyone. Start building your next web scraping project today with ScrapeGraphAI and n8n - the perfect combination for modern data collection needs.
Ready to revolutionize your web scraping workflows? Try ScrapeGraphAI with n8n today and experience the power of AI-driven data extraction. Visit scrapegraphai.com to get started with your free API key.
Related Resources
Want to learn more about n8n integrations and AI-powered web scraping? Explore these guides:
- Web Scraping 101 - Master the basics of web scraping
- AI Agent Web Scraping - Deep dive into AI-powered scraping
- Automation Web Scraping - Learn how LLMs are transforming web scraping
- Mastering ScrapeGraphAI - Learn about ScrapeGraphAI's automation capabilities
- Browser Automation vs Graph Scraping - Compare different automation approaches
- Building Intelligent Agents - Learn how to build AI agents for scraping
- LlamaIndex Integration - Discover how to process automated data with LlamaIndex
- Web Scraping Legality - Understand the legal aspects of automated scraping
- Structured Output - Learn about handling automated data output
- n8n Community Nodes - Explore the power of n8n's community ecosystem
These resources will help you understand how AI and automation are transforming web scraping and how to leverage n8n integrations effectively.